Since the start of the Biden Administration the National Labor Relations Board has taken an aggressive stance in the enforcement of the National Labor Relations Act. This aggressive stance has been felt by employers with union-represented employees and by employers with non-union employees.
This course will provide an overview of the Board’s latest initiatives, walk participants through the Board’s unfair labor practice process and how to effectively respond to aa unfair labor practice charge.
